########### Ex: Hovers on patients PCP ###########
library(plotly)
library(htmlwidgets)
set.seed(1056)
nPatients <- 50
nVisits <- 10
df <- data.frame(
fev1_perc = rnorm(n = nPatients * nVisits, mean = 100, sd = 10),
uin = rep(seq(nPatients), each = nVisits),
visit = rep(seq(nVisits), nPatients)
)
c1 <- list(color = toRGB("steelblue", 0.5))
c2 <- list(color = toRGB("orange", 0.5))
# The color mapping is used only to generate multiple traces
# (which makes it easier to highlight lines on the JS side)
df %>%
plot_ly(
x = ~visit, y = ~fev1_perc, split = ~factor(uin), marker = c1, line = c2
) %>%
layout(hovermode = "closest", showlegend = FALSE) %>%
onRender('
function(el, x) {
var graphDiv = document.getElementById(el.id);
// reduce the opacity of every trace except for the hover one
el.on("plotly_hover", function(e) {
var traces = [];
for (var i = 0; i < x.data.length; i++) {
if (i !== e.points[0].curveNumber) traces.push(i);
}
Plotly.restyle(graphDiv, "opacity", 0.2, traces);
})
el.on("plotly_unhover", function(e) {
var traces = [];
for (var i = 0; i < x.data.length; i++) traces.push(i);
Plotly.restyle(graphDiv, "opacity", 1, traces);
})
}
')

################ Ex: Goes to URL of scatterplot points ################
library(plotly)
library(htmlwidgets)
search <- paste0(
"http://google.com/#q=", curl::curl_escape(rownames(mtcars))
)
plot_ly(mtcars, x = ~wt, y = ~mpg, color = ~factor(vs)) %>%
add_markers(text = ~search, hoverinfo = "x+y") %>%
onRender("
function(el, x) {
el.on('plotly_click', function(d) {
// d.points is an array of objects which, in this case,
// is length 1 since the click is tied to 1 point.
var pt = d.points[0];
var url = pt.data.text[pt.pointNumber];
// DISCLAIMER: this won't work from RStudio
window.open(url);
});
}
")
